Offered to the market with no upward chain, this three bedroom mid-terrace house is the perfect move-in-ready modern home for a variety of buyers including growing families, first time buyers, and investors alike. Situated in a popular location, with easy access to local amenities such as shops, parks, eateries, Queens Medical Centre, Nottingham City Centre, and has excellent transport links. Internally, the first floor of this property offers an open plan kitchen-lounge-diner with a modern fitted kitchen area, a breakfast bar, and double French doors leading out to the rear, along with a convenient ground floor W/C. The first floor is home to two bedrooms serviced by a three piece family bathroom suite. The second floor has a large private master bedroom with Velux windows providing plenty of natural light. Externally, the front of the property offers a driveway for off-street parking, meanwhile the rear has a low-maintenance garden with an artificial lawn and paved pathway.
